Polygonal shading in per vertex shading, shading calculations are done for each vertexvertex colors become vertex shades and can be sent to the vertex shader as a vertex attributealternately, we can send the parameters to the vertex shader and have it compute the shade by default, vertex shades are interpolated. Cel shading or toon shading is a type of nonphotorealistic rendering designed to make 3d computer graphics appear to be flat by using less shading color instead of a shade gradient or tints and shades. With shading languages the vertex transformation and lighting fixed function pipeline is replaced by vertex program instructions supplied by the application, and key parts of the rasterization pipeline, mainly texture environment and fog are replaced by fragment program instructions supplied by the application.
